Company Description
Feeding San Diego is a non-profit organization on a mission to connect every person facing hunger with nutritious meals by maximizing food rescue. Established in 2007, Feeding San Diego rescues surplus food from local and national food donors before it goes to waste and gets it to people facing hunger in San Diego County. It is the only Feeding America partner food bank in the region.

Job Description
POSITION SUMMARY
The Community Outreach and Partnerships Manager is a key ambassador for Feeding San Diego, responsible for expanding our visibility, deepening community engagement, managing outreach volunteers, and fostering meaningful partnerships that support our mission to connect every person facing hunger with nutritious meals by maximizing food rescue. This role cultivates relationships with Feeding San Diego partners, associations, and alliances, chambers of commerce, and other key stakeholders to drive awareness and support for Feeding San Diego initiatives. Additionally, this position represents Feeding San Diego at community events, speaking engagements, and networking opportunities, identifying strategic collaborations that enhance our reach and impact.
The ideal candidate is a dynamic relationship-builder with a passion for community service, capable of effectively engaging diverse audiences and managing a team of volunteers and translating connections into lasting partnerships that advance Feeding San Diego’s mission.
